西門子拖纜
過程映像 - 概述
輸入和輸出的過程映像
輸入和輸出的過程映像是對信號狀態(tài)的映射。CPU 將輸入和輸出模塊中的值傳送到過程
映像輸入和輸出中。循環(huán)程序開始時,CPU 將過程映像輸出作為信號狀態(tài)傳送到輸出模
塊中。隨后,CPU 將輸入模塊的信號狀態(tài)傳送到過程映像輸入中。
過程映像的優(yōu)點(diǎn)
過程映像在程序循環(huán)執(zhí)行過程中訪問的過程映像信號始終一致。如果在程序處理期間輸入
模塊的信號狀態(tài)更改,那么信號狀態(tài)會保留在過程映像中。CPU 在下一個循環(huán)時才對該
過程映像進(jìn)行更新。
只能將模塊地址分配給單個過程映像分區(qū)。
西門子拖纜
32 個過程映像分區(qū)
通過過程映像分區(qū),CPU 將使用既定的用戶程序部分與特定模塊中已更新的輸入/輸出進(jìn)
行同步。
整個過程映像被細(xì)分為多 32 個過程映像分區(qū) (PIP)。
CPU 將在每個程序循環(huán)中更新 PIP 0(自動更新),并將其分配給 OB 1。
在 STEP 7 中組態(tài)輸入/輸出模塊時,可以將過程映像分區(qū) PIP 1 到 PIP 31 分配給其它
OB。
OB 啟動后,CPU 將更新所分配的輸入過程映像分區(qū),并讀取相應(yīng)的過程信號。OB 結(jié)束
時,CPU 將所分配過程映像分區(qū)的輸出直接寫入外設(shè)輸出中,而無需等到循環(huán)程序運(yùn)行
結(jié)束。
更新過程映像分區(qū)
過程映像分區(qū)分為以下兩個部分:
●
輸入過程映像分區(qū) (PIPI)
●
輸出過程映像分區(qū) (PIPQ)
CPU 始終在處理相關(guān) OB 之前更新/讀取輸入過程映像分區(qū) (PIPI)。CPU 在 OB 結(jié)束時輸
出輸出過程映像分區(qū) (PIPQ)。